"Breathe in Culture at Santiago's Opera House Santiago's municipal theater and opera house is the most prestigious venue for stage performing arts in the city. Home to the Santiago Philharmonic and Santiago Ballet, the theater hosts many concerts, operas, and ballets throughout the year in its exquisite neoclassical structure inaugurated in 1857. Located in the downtown between Santa Lucía Hill and the main square, a night out on the town to see a performance and then have post dinner at restaurant Opera is divine. For major functions, purchase tickets in advance or online."
